Transaction 252c76f68298387264532b82d25ee7867326e0a2d2a6a7b33e1ea60bfbc61a05
1 Input
1 Output
-
252c76f68298387264532b82d25ee7867326e0a2d2a6a7b33e1ea60bfbc61a05:0
- value
- 21090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9bb1b27dace1355ac9c6ce92fefbfb6f81ffd9c5 OP_EQUAL
- address
- 3FtFXu1LxQzpvc6kXAdgHbumtqrXmbFz5a